Abstract

A novel efficient numerical solution scheme for the computation of the particle velocity in two-phase flows is proposed. A numerical test shows that the new solution procedure is very robust, accurate, and efficient, and the errors induced by the time discretisation are minimised. The accuracy of the new scheme is independent of the size of the time step. A new time scale is introduced to investigate the drag force. It characterises the relaxation time of the particle to the gas-phase velocity. Numerical test and theoretical analysis show that this new time scale is more appropriate to characterise the particle's motion.
